Estos dos libros ofrecen al lector la máxima información sobre el lenguaje Python para dominar la creación de sus propias herramientas de Business Intelligence. 1259 páginas elaboradas por nuestros expertos.
Elementos complementarios disponibles para su descarga en www.ediciones-eni.com
Un libro de la colección Recursos Informáticos
Python 3 - Los fundamentos del lenguaje (4ª edición)
Este libro sobre los fundamentos del lenguaje Python (versión 3.11 en este caso) va dirigido a todos los profesionales de la informática, ingenieros, estudiantes (y especialmente los de grados universitarios de Ingeniería informática), docentes o incluso autodidactas, que desean tener un gran dominio de este lenguaje. En esta obra, se explican todas las partes esenciales del lenguaje y del tratamiento de datos para poder tener una amplia perspectiva de todo lo que permite hacer Python 3. El libro está dedicado a la rama 3 de Python y, como no podía ser menos, presenta novedades aportadas por la versión 3.11. Sin embargo, como el lenguaje Python 2 todavía está muy presente, el autor describe las diferencias importantes que existen con la rama anterior de Python.
La primera parte del libro detalla las ventajas de Python 3 para dar respuesta a las necesidades de las empresas independientemente del campo de la informática al que se aplique.
La segunda parte es una guía para principiantes, tanto de Python como de programación en general. Aborda poco a poco conceptos clave usando proyectos como hilo conductor y propone la realización de algunos ejercicios.
La tercera parte se ocupa de los fundamentos del lenguaje: los conceptos se presentan de manera progresiva con ejemplos de código para ilustrar cada uno de ellos. El propósito del autor es que el lector alcance una autonomía real en su aprendizaje, con dos objetivos distintos para cada concepto presentado: un aprendizaje correcto para los que desconocen el concepto y, para los que lo conocen, el descubrimiento de puntos de vista originales para abordarlo y llegar lo más lejos posible con su uso.
La cuarta parte contiene un resumen del uso de las funciones de Python 3 para la manipulación de archivos o bases de datos.
Por último, la última parte del libro es un amplio tutorial para poner en práctica todo lo que se ha visto antes dentro de un marco profesional. Consiste en crear una aplicación que abarca todos los campos actuales de la programación (datos, Web con Pyramid, interfaz gráfica con Gtk, sistema de scripts,etc.) para presentar soluciones eficaces de desarrollo usando Python 3.
El código fuente de las partes 2, 4 y 5 puede descargarse en su totalidad en el sitio www.ediciones-eni.com.
Un libro de la colección Expert IT
Business Intelligence con Python - Cree sus propias herramientas de BI de principio a fin
Este libro sobre Business Intelligence con Python es una guía completa que sumerge a los lectores en el mundo del análisis de datos empresariales. Si bien enfatiza el aspecto práctico y operativo de BI, se destaca por su enfoque integral, que cubre todo el proceso de BI, desde la recopilación de datos brutos hasta la creación de paneles para la toma de decisiones basadas en la información, incluido el análisis y la visualización de datos. Es un recurso indispensable para profesionales de datos, analistas y estudiantes que buscan tener habilidades prácticas de BI para dominar el arte de transformar datos en conocimientos estratégicos utilizando Python.
El libro comienza con una introducción a los fundamentos de BI y explica por qué Python se ha convertido en una herramienta imprescindible en este campo. A continuación guía al lector a través de la instalación y configuración de un entorno de desarrollo robusto, con énfasis en las mejores prácticas de codificación y gestión de proyectos.
Los siguientes capítulos analizan en profundidad los aspectos esenciales de BI con Python:
• la extracción y limpieza de datos de diversas fuentes (archivos, bases de datos, API, web scraping);
• el análisis estadístico en profundidad, incluidas técnicas descriptivas e inferenciales;
• el diseño e implementación de data warehouses;
• la automatización de pipelines de datos con herramientas como Airflow y Luigi;
• la creación de paneles interactivos e informes impactantes con Streamlit, Taipy y Dash;
• y las consideraciones éticas, de seguridad y de cumplimiento del RGPD en los proyectos de BI.
Cada capítulo está enriquecido con ejemplos concretos, estudios de casos y ejercicios prácticos, lo que permite a los lectores aplicar inmediatamente los conceptos aprendidos.